Racially diverse US neighborhoods undergoing re-segregation

Wednesday, March 2, 2016 - 16:50 in Psychology & Sociology

Racially segregated neighborhoods in the United States persist for many social and economic reasons. Yet new research shows that many racially diverse neighborhoods—seemingly a sign of progress in racial equality - are, in fact, segregating over time. These findings suggest greater racial segregation in U.S. neighborhoods within the next two decades.
